my inglis dryer mod #ied4400vql stops mid cycle when on auto dry but the clothes are not dry. Please check and clean the vent and also see if motor is not cover with lint.

i pause to add something? Need to know if I can add something mid cycle. Normally you push the stop button one time, put your added clothes in and push start again, should start off where you left off
